Output 5e409ac9d8cc565280dad34c76b32056121994e9dd9d396abbda92665221b5d2:7

value
5767778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50f008ee53773abdd3197a4a3b7e2b91449af38 OP_EQUAL
address
3M7ZpmoygcKnxddC8LrEV2nFuw1cduoGSF
transaction
5e409ac9d8cc565280dad34c76b32056121994e9dd9d396abbda92665221b5d2
confirmations
270848
spent
true